SearchInform Technologies releases a new version of PlagiatInform 1.2

Article by SearchInform Technologies, Inc

August 20, 2007 — SearchInform Technologies releases a new version of PlagiatInform, a professional plagiarism detection system.

PlagiatInform 1.2 is now supplemented with an installation wizard that makes it easier to set the work of server part of the program.

Besides that, the new version of PlagiatInform also scans documents for plagiarism in batch mode. Batch mode allows the user to check a large number of documents for plagiarism all at once. The documents being scanned are compared not only with an internal database of papers, but also among themselves. The user can also automatically add the scanned documents to the database of papers given they are unique and do not contain plagiarized information. The server saves the history of all batch mode scans.

Another significant innovation is the system protecting against transliteration (substituting Cyrillic symbols in text for analogous Latin alphabet letters and/or vice versa). Starting with the current version the students won’t be able to cheat PlagiatInform with simply changing the symbols by similar-looking once from a different language.

PlagiatInform, equipped with a unique patented similar document search technology, successfully solves the problem of plagiarism. Newly added functions of SoftInform search technology help the program identify the fact of plagiarism with evermore accuracy.

In case PlagiatInform doesn’t detect plagiarism in the modified text — the efforts made to change it were substantial enough for the work to be considered original.

Nash Technologies delivers Femto test solution to picoChip

Article by Nash Technologies GmbH

Bath / Nuremberg 23 June 2010. picoChip, the leading supplier of semiconductors and software for femtocells, and Nash Technologies, a key European R&D service provider, announced a partnership today for testing picoXcell femtocell SoCs with Nash Technologies’ revolutionary NPT and DAIM toolsets.

Femtocell products are becoming increasingly sophisticated, leading to a dramatic rise in test complexity. This collaboration allows Nash Technologies and picoChip to optimize the test coverage of new products and releases, to maintain metrics of the highest quality while reducing time-to-market.

“picoChip is investing heavily to meet the fast-moving needs of the femtocell market,” said Nigel Toon, CEO of picoChip. “Customers are demanding more features, reliably delivered at aggressive cost points. Working with Nash Technologies helps us to meet these challenges head-on.”

“We are very proud to establish a partnership with such prominent player in the femtocell arena and we look forward to supporting picoChip with our more than 7 years experience in femtocell development and testing,” said Udo Nadolski, Managing Director of Nash Technologies.

picoChip’s use of the NPT and DAIM toolsets delivers tangible benefits to both equipment manufacturers and network operators. The ability to test femtocell products with real handsets significantly reduces risk and cuts project timescales for customers integrating picoChip’s physical layer solution into end products. The testing strategy also facilitates the derivation of key performance indicators (KPIs) that are meaningful to network operators – for example call completion rate.

The Nash Protocol Tester, NPT, is a universal test tool for functional testing on multiple test stages, from host test to target test. The functionality ranges far beyond traditional protocol and stack testing. Test scenarios can be defined by using Perl scripts and executed either interactively or in a fully automated manner. Test scripts can be written so that not only traditional sunny-day/rainy-day scenarios are executed, but also to enable adversarial tests where message sequences or content are deliberately made inconsistent or incorrect. The user may further use NPT to reproduce field scenarios, which is especially helpful in cases where such scenarios occur rarely and/or only under very specific conditions otherwise not reproducible in test labs. The Nash Protocol Tester allows running automated test scenarios with L1 test mobiles, as well as with commercial handsets and data cards, reducing the CAPEX for the test environment. It is also possible to further control test equipment such as signal or fading generators or VSA. Test results and logs can be stored to a test management system for later analysis and automated reporting.

The Debug Air Interface Monitor, DAIM, is a tool that retrieves and visualizes internal measurements of a Femto system to enable troubleshooting low-layer problems during test and operation. The DAIM supports monitoring of live calls and provides a session log. The post-processing mode allows offline analysis of logged sessions. The DAIM features simultaneous monitoring of multiple Femtos, which enables in-depth debugging of handover scenarios.

The Process Structure of Multi-Site Technology Rollouts

Article by Concert Technologies

The Process Structure is the first part of the Technology Rollout System. It provides the “bird’s eye view” of the relationship and communication flow from beginning (customer) to the end (local field technicians). It also:

- Defines the facilitation of the management of multi-site nationwide and international projects

- Determines interaction between customer and technology rollout company as well as between technology rollout company and field resources

- Is used to gage the technology rollout company for delivering the agreed to process structure for each site and to maintain consistency and quality in execution

Not All Process Structures are Created Equal!To fully understand how the Process Structure works, you must know what the various options are. Our White Paper explains the primary structures used for nationwide & international, multi-site technology rollouts. These include the:

1. Centralized Single-Tier The customer uses a technology rollout company that directly manages field technicians through a direct partnership.

2. Centralized Multi-Tier The customer uses a technology rollout company that hires subcontractors in a tiered hierarchy to manage field technicians.

3. Rent-a-Tech The customer or technology rollout company uses a Rent-a-Tech company in a shared management effort of field technicians.

4. Internal Employee The customer or technology rollout company uses internal employees for project management and field technicians. In Internal Employee Process Structures, additional external local field technicians are likely to be required due to the number of sites and costs associated with employing sufficient internal field technicians to handle nationwide or global rollouts.

5. Additional Structures: Hybrid A number of variations of the four basic structures may exist as a hybrid structure. They will have associated advantages and disadvantages on an individual structure basis.

Evaluating the Process Structure

It’s important to look at the key differences between these Process Structures and the Rollout Category of the project you are deploying. How important is communication speed and accuracy? What about defined areas or responsibility or project tracking capabilities? What is the impact if a site does not deliver as expected? How do you mitigate your risk? In order to truly understand what you want, you have to know what you need and communicate it in a defined process structure for your rollout at any time.

The Facts about Multi-site Technology Rollouts

Article by Concert Technologies

Circuits play an extremely important role in business networks. With industry trends continuing to migrate more and more towards IP-based networks, the importance of the outside connection to the world is greater than ever. And the circuit is the gatekeeper of that connection!

Think of it this way. If there is a problem with the circuit, then the entire site’s connection to everything outside of the location is gone in a flash! That means the loss of money, time and business production until that circuit is working again.

When that happens, how important is the circuit then? And more importantly how important is the technology rollout company’s expertise and ability to test and service the issue at the site level?

3 Key Aspects of Circuit Services

1. Speaking the Language

2. Circuit Testing

3. Monitored Onsite Technicians

1. Speaking the language

FOC date. MPOE. Hard loop. Soft loop. DSX. These are just a few of the terms used when communicating with Carriers, LECs and ISPs. Without this knowledge, it would be like an American in Paris ordering dinner from a waiter who only understands minimal English. It takes you longer to order, you run a high risk of not getting what you asked for and you still have to communicate with them to get your check. Plus don’t forget the tip!

My point is this: if your technology rollout company cannot speak the “circuit language” and effectively communicate to their circuit counterpart, it will ultimately affect the speed of your rollout.

A simple test is to ask your technology rollout company if they know what the following terms mean: B8ZS, ESF or PVCs. Be sure to time them and make sure they aren’t simply Googling it!

2. Circuit Testing Services

Circuits are delivered daily by the gazillions (okay, maybe not quite that many, but there are a lot!). Because of this, occasionally the circuit is “blind accepted” which means that verification of the circuit at the time of install was not completed, but rather was still accepted as not to disrupt the circuit rollout schedule. Thus, when something goes wrong at the time of equipment installation at the site, it can affect your rollout schedule. Not to mention all the finger pointing that occurs to determine whose problem it is. Think of the wasted time that could be used to actually fix the problem!

An experienced technology rollout company has a full suite of circuit testing services and proper equipment readily available. This allows the deployment company to work with the Carriers and LECs to ensure that once their services for the site are complete (whether it be equipment installation, a demarc extension, or other related work), the technology rollout company can then test the circuit all the way through to ensure that everything is working properly.

You’d also be surprised at how often technicians spend time trying to resolve a circuit issue at the end of a demarc extension rather than at the building’s Demarc (demarcation point). Thus, a key to testing a circuit when issues arise is to always go directly to the circuit’s Demarc and test at this point which eliminates all other onsite cabling and equipment issue possibilities. This procedure should be instituted for each site deployment on your rollout schedule.
